Christopher Bell wins Cup Series race at Atlanta

Christopher Bell edged Carson Hocevar and Kyle Larson in overtime Sunday in another close NASCAR Cup Series finish at Atlanta ...
The NASCAR Cup Series begins the bulk of its regular season this weekend with the Ambetter Health 400 at Atlanta Motor ...
Atlanta Motor Speedway continues to be among the most action-packed tracks in NASCAR. The 1.54-mile track reconfigured to run ...
During the NASCAR Cup Series race at the Atlanta Motor Speedway, veteran driver Kyle Busch launched a scathing rant aimed at ...